What is the cheapest Entebbe to the United Arab Emirates flight route?

The cheapest ticket to the United Arab Emirates from Entebbe found in the last 5 days was to Dubai, at AED 1,075 return. The most popular route is from Entebbe (EBB) to Dubai (DXB), and the cheapest return airline ticket found on this route in the last 5 days was AED 1,075.

What is the cheapest time of day to fly to the United Arab Emirates?

The cheapest time of day to fly to the United Arab Emirates is generally in the evening, when retur flights cost AED 1,781 on average. On average, there is no price difference when choosing to fly in the morning or the evening on this flight route. The most expensive time of day to fly to the United Arab Emirates is generally in the afternoon, which is peak travel time and where the average cost of a ticket is AED 1,808.

Can I save money by flying with a stopover from Entebbe to the United Arab Emirates?

No, with an average price for the route of AED 1,375, prices are generally cheapest when you fly direct.

What is the cheapest month to fly from Entebbe to the United Arab Emirates?

The cheapest month for flights from Entebbe to the United Arab Emirates is November, when tickets cost AED 1,697 (return) on average. On the other hand, the most expensive months are January and December, when the average cost of return tickets is AED 1,895 and AED 1,844 respectively.

What’s the cheapest day of the week to fly from Entebbe to United Arab Emirates?

For Entebbe to United Arab Emirates, Wednesday is the cheapest day to fly on average and Friday is the most expensive. Flying from United Arab Emirates back to Entebbe, the best deals are generally found on Sunday, with Wednesday being the most expensive.

How far in advance should I book a flight from Entebbe to the United Arab Emirates?

To get a below-average price on a flight from Entebbe to the United Arab Emirates, you should book around 4 weeks before departure, which saves you about 12% compared to booking last-minute. For the absolute cheapest price, our data suggests you should book 19 weeks before departure.
